Tesla's Robotaxi Day could hold key for $1trn valuation - Wedbush's Dan Ives

Tesla Inc (NASDAQ:TSLA) shares are up over 50% over the past month, with analysts at Wedbush saying the electric vehicle maker's turnaround has begun as demand stabilises after a round of price cuts and Wall Street reappraises what AI could do for the company.

The Elon Musk-bossed group's march towards an annualised production of two million cars should be reached over the coming quarters, providing clear momentum, which will be helped by easier comparatives when 2025 rolls around.

Wedbush's bullish chief analyst Dan Ives says if Wall Street starts to recognize that Tesla is "the most undervalued AI play in the market" this will be key for the stock, with "the worst in the rear-view mirror".

"We believe the AI story could be worth $1 trillion alone to the broader Tesla story over the coming years," Ives wrote in a note to clients on Thursday, reiterating his 'outperform' rating and $300 share price target.

The August 8 'Robotaxi Day' announcements from Musk and co will be a "key historical moment for the Tesla story", the analyst explained.

Tesla reaching a $1 trillion-plus valuation from its current $850 million will be built on Musk's plans for Robotaxis and Full Self-Driving (FSD).

Tesla "appears to be reflecting" on this angle, Ives said, with the latest FSD version 12.4 and now China FSD testing underway.

Following the company’s first mentions of robotaxis in 2019, Musk confirmed that robotaxi will become a part of the Tesla portfolio with an unveiling next month.

"We believe in a bull case scenario the Tesla FSD piece/segment could be worth $1 trillion alone.

"We continue to believe that Tesla is more of an AI and robotics play than a traditional car company.....now the rubber meets the road as the Street anticipates August 8th as a key linchpin day for the Tesla story."

Ives also suggested if Donald Trump wins this year's election it "would be an overall negative for the EV industry as likely the EV rebates/tax incentives get pulled".

However for Tesla he said Trump in the White House is a "potential positive" as the company "has the scale and scope that is unmatched in the EV industry and this dynamic could give Musk and Tesla a clear competitive advantage in a non-EV subsidy environment, coupled by likely higher China tariffs that would continue to push away cheaper Chinese EV players (BYD, Nio, etc.) from flooding the US market over the coming years."
